[RAM]
If set, this will protect the disc from accidental
erasure.

[DVD-R]
You can play DVD-R on compatible DVD players
by finalizing them on this unit, effectively
making them into DVD-Video that complies with
DVD-Video standards.
Erase all programs
[HDD] [RAM]
All programs and play lists created from them
will be erased irretrievably
when you use this
procedure. Check carefully before proceeding.

[RAM]
Some DVD-RAM are unformatted. Format them
before using them in this unit. Formatting also
allows you to erase the entire contents of a disc.
